Amendoeira Golf Resort in the Algarve, Portugal, has been sold by developer Kronos Homes to the Rolear Group.

Kronos Homes managed the resort for the last five years and repositioned the residential-tourism resort in Alcantarilha. It refurbished the Amendoeira Golf Resort clubhouse, esplanade, restaurants, Sports Centre Bar, and added two padel courts.

Kronos Homes also constructed and sold 241 apartments and villas to national and international clients.

The resort includes two award-winning golf courses, with 18 holes each, a nine-hole floodlit golf course, a Golf Academy, in addition to a driving range and putting green, a football pitch built to FIFA standards, two five-a-side football pitches, six tennis courts, two paddle tennis courts, a fully equipped gymnasium, and a 1km jogging track.

Since the beginning of the year, with the acquisition of Portuguese investment manager ECS Capital by US investment fund Davidson Kempner, Kronos Real Estate, as its partner and manager for property development, has increased its portfolio of assets in Portugal, now adding a total of 13 projects.

New developments

Eight of these are new developments: Vale do Lobo Golf & Beach Resort, Salema Beach Village, Cascade Wellness Resort, Monte Santo Resort, Conrad Algarve, Salgados Palm Village, Salgados Dunas Suites and also Hilton Vilamoura.

The portfolio includes around 750 existing properties and 425 units to be developed. It represents a potential of more than €1 billion in property sales, mainly in the Algarve region. With this portfolio, Kronos Real Estate is one of the leading resort managers and property developers in Portugal.
